Chapter 1: The Deadly Invitation

The rain drizzled over the dark alleys of Seoul. Neon lights flickered, reflecting dimly on the wet pavement. Baek Haneul walked alone, his black jacket pulled tightly around his frame as his body trembled—not from the cold, but from the way his heart pounded violently in his chest.

He knew someone was following him.

Footsteps echoed behind his own, steady and calculated. Through the reflection of a store window, he caught a glimpse of a tall figure in a long coat, eyes as sharp as a predator's.

Jang Taekwon.

A name feared in the underworld. A man who never failed to take what he wanted.

Haneul quickened his pace, but a deep, commanding voice stopped him in his tracks.

"Don't run, Haneul."

The voice carried an undeniable authority. Haneul swallowed hard. He could try to escape, but he knew one truth—running from Jang Taekwon was a death sentence.

Slowly, he turned. Under the dim glow of the streetlamp, Taekwon stood tall, his dark eyes piercing straight through him. His face was emotionless, but the storm of danger surrounding him was undeniable.

"Get in the car."

A sleek black car pulled up beside them, its back door swinging open. Haneul frowned, refusing to move.

"Why should I?"

Taekwon didn't answer. Instead, he raised his hand—between his fingers, a single red rose rested delicately. Its petals were flawless… except for the small stain of blood on its stem.

Taekwon's signature.

Haneul clenched his jaw. This wasn't just an invitation. It was a warning.

Before he could respond, another voice cut through the tense air.

"Tsk, playing dirty again, Taekwon?"

From across the street, another man appeared—Seo Ryujin. A smirk played on his lips as he leaned casually against a streetlamp, his leather jacket slightly open, revealing the silver chain around his neck.

"Sorry, but Haneul hasn't decided yet. You can't just claim him as yours."

The tension thickened, almost suffocating.

Haneul stood frozen between two of the most dangerous men in his life, both wanting to possess him in their own way.

And he knew—this was only the beginning.
